Monument record 1507000000 - Stone on New Road (High Street)

Summary

Site of a boundary or marker stone shown on nineteenth century maps on High Street in Aylesbury, now missing

Description

'Stone' marked on 1877 1:500 OS County Town map of Aylesbury, and on 1st edition 25-inch OS map. New Road (constructed in 1826) is now High Street. The stone is not marked as a milestone, although it was nearly a mile from Milepost 37 on the A41. Stone now missing (B1).
